Gameplay Changes

One of the most significant areas of criticism for Warzone 2 has been its changes to gameplay mechanics and features. Many players have noted differences from the first game, including the removal of popular features such as the parkour system. Issues with balance and gameplay design have also been raised as concerns, impacting the overall experience of the game.
